Teacher - Creative Arts - Mubarak Bin Mohammed Cycle 2 Charter Schools - AY 24

Job Description:Main Duties:
  • To deliver lessons that inspire students to succeed in order to achieve the best possible outcomes.
  • Roles and responsibilities include:
  • Teamwork and collaboration
  • To be a good communicator at all levels.
  • Be committed to developing positive relationships with all members of the school community.
  • Working alongside fellow teachers to plan engaging lessons that meet requirements of the curriculum.
  • Liaising with colleagues and working flexibly.
  • Working with parents to ensure the happiness and best academic outcomes for all children.
  • Working cooperatively with curriculum support staff (where applicable) to support children's development.
Responsibilities:Specific Duties:Teaching and learning:
  • Clear understanding of the Curriculum.
  • Organising the classroom provision and learning resources and creating displays to encourage a positive and engaging learning environment.
  • Planning, preparing and presenting sessions that cater for the needs of the whole ability range within the class.
  • Motivating pupils with enthusiastic, imaginative teaching.
  • Observing and assessing children in line with school assessments.
  • Being reflective of the classroom provision, sessions taught, progress made, and adjusting environment, planning and curriculum to reflect this.
  • Meeting with other professionals such as speech and language therapists, occupational therapists and educational psychologists, if required.
  • Ensure the Teacher and Learner DNA language and attitudes are being embedded throughout the curriculum
Assessment and data:
  • Taking responsibility for the progress of a class.
  • Meeting requirements for the assessment and recording of student's development using Target Tracker.
  • Using data provided by assessments to influence further planning, provision and intervention.
  • Providing feedback to parents and carers on a student's progress at Parent Teacher Conferences and other meetings
Behaviour management and duties:
  • Follow the school's behaviour policy.
  • Manage classes effectively, using approaches which are appropriate to students' needs in order to inspire, motivate and challenge pupils.
  • Maintain good relationships with pupils, exercise appropriate authority, and act decisively when necessary within the school's behavioural policy.
  • Be a positive role model and demonstrate consistently the positive attitudes, values and behaviour, which are expected of pupils.
  • Have high expectations of behaviour, promoting self-control and independence of all learners.
  • Carry out duties as directed and within the school's policy.
Wider professional responsibilities:
  • To work as part of a curriculum action group, supporting planning, assessment, resources and special events linked to that team.
  • Support the organising and taking part in school events, outings and activities which may take place at weekends or in the evening.
  • Communicate effectively with parents/carers with regards to student's achievements and well-being using school systems/processes such as CPOMS as appropriate.
  • Make a positive contribution to the wider life and ethos of the school
  • Run a weekly ECA each term.
Qualifications:Minimum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's Degree in the related subject with PGCE or other teacher qualification
Minimum Experience:
  • Minimum 1- 2 years Teaching experience
Job Specific Knowledge & Skills:
  • Previous experience working with students whom English is not their first language
  • Passion for teaching and commitment to educating the whole child
  • A high level of professionalism and consideration of the well-being of children
  • Recent and consistent involvement in extra-curricular activities
  • Respect for all members of a school community, irrespective of position, gender, age and ethnic background
  • A positive and solution-focused attitude to working life
  • A clean enhanced Disclosure and Barring Services check or police check
